Granville Island Jolly Abbot Abbey Ale

Granville Island Jolly Abbot Abbey Ale

Rated 3.250 by BeerPals
No Image Available

Brewed by Granville Island Brewing

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ada

Style:  Abbey Tripel

9% Alcohol by Volume

Brewed for the holiday season, our Jolly Abbot is an homage to the Trappist monks who first brewed this rich ale. Humble beginnings in Belgium inspired this recipe known for its strong malt, spice and fruit flavours. We hope you'll enjoy its deep mahogany colour and dry finish and raise a glass to the epiphany that helped create this brew in all its wonderful glory.

    Finally, at long last, a GI seasonal other than Merry Monks Dopplebock that didn't blow. Pouring a clear, orange colour under a smallish tan head, I could sense a well-spiced aroma. Taste was better than okay, with spices and maybe some darkish fruits. Mouth and finish were quite decent. Not exactly a Chimay Blue, but not crap, either.
